Pakistan Reacts to PM Modi’s Comments on Peace Efforts During Lex Fridman Podcast

Prime Minister Narendra Modi’s remarks on India-Pakistan relations during his recent appearance on the Lex Fridman podcast have sparked reactions from across the border. In the nearly three-hour-long conversation, Modi reflected on his past peace initiatives with Pakistan, expressing disappointment over the lack of reciprocation and emphasizing India’s commitment to fostering harmony in the region.

Modi’s Key Statements

During the podcast, Modi recalled inviting then-Pakistani Prime Minister Nawaz Sharif to his swearing-in ceremony in 2014, describing it as a gesture of goodwill aimed at turning over a new leaf in bilateral relations. However, he lamented that every attempt at peace was met with “hostility and betrayal.” Modi also highlighted the challenges posed by cross-border terrorism, urging Pakistan to abandon its support for such activities and choose the path of peace.

The Prime Minister expressed hope that wisdom would prevail upon Pakistan’s leadership, adding that even the people of Pakistan long for peace and stability. He underscored India’s role as a proponent of global peace, drawing on the nation’s rich heritage of non-violence and diplomacy.

Pakistan’s Response

Pakistani officials and media outlets have responded sharply to Modi’s comments, accusing him of deflecting attention from domestic issues and portraying Pakistan in a negative light. Some analysts in Pakistan have dismissed Modi’s remarks as political rhetoric, while others have called for introspection on the state of bilateral relations.

The reactions underscore the deep-seated tensions between the two nations, which have been marred by decades of conflict and mistrust.
